Ingredients
2 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
1 1/2 cups sugar
1 cup butter, salted, softened
2 large Eggs
2 teaspoons cream of tartar
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Sugar Mixture
3 tablespoons sugar
1 1/2 teaspoons ground cinnamon

Instructions
1. Heat oven to 400Β°F.
2. Combine all cookie ingredients in bowl. Beat at low speed, scraping bowl often, until well mixed.
3. Stir together 3 tablespoons sugar and cinnamon in another bowl.
4. Shape dough into 1 1/2-inch balls; roll in sugar mixture. Place, 2 inches apart, onto ungreased cookie sheets.
5. Bake 8-10 minutes or until edges are lightly browned
